What are wood fire energy transformation?

Wood fire energy transformation refers to the process of converting chemical energy stored in wood into heat and light energy through combustion. When wood is burned in a fire, the chemical bonds in the wood molecules break down, releasing heat and light energy as well as byproducts such as carbon dioxide and ash. This energy transformation is used for heating, cooking, and generating electricity in some cases.

When a fire cracker explodes stored chemical energy turns into sound and light enery. What other type of energy is also released during this transformation?

During a firecracker explosion, in addition to sound and light energy, thermal energy is also released due to the rapid chemical reactions that take place. This thermal energy contributes to the heat emitted during the explosion.

What is the energy transformation for a gas fire?

In a gas fire, chemical potential energy in the natural gas is converted to thermal energy when ignited. The thermal energy then produces light and heat energy as the gas burns and releases energy in the form of heat and light.
